The Old Well, 1921
EDITORS COMMENTS
is a captivating oil painting by French artist Andre Dauchez. This stunning artwork, measuring 61x84 cm, can be found in the Bradford Art Galleries and Museums in West Yorkshire, UK. The image depicts a serene rural landscape with rolling fields and charming countryside houses. In this picturesque scene, a stone wall runs alongside a peaceful road that leads to a quaint village or hamlet. A farmer can be seen tending to his crops near an idyllic farmhouse. The attention to detail in Dauchez's brushstrokes brings the entire composition to life. The focal point of the painting is undoubtedly the old well situated at the center of the canvas. Its weathered stones tell tales of generations past who relied on its water for sustenance and survival. It stands as a symbol of resilience and continuity amidst changing times. Dauchez's masterful use of color and light creates an atmosphere that transports viewers into this tranquil countryside setting. The play between shadows and sunlight adds depth and dimension to every element within the frame. "The Old Well, 1921" is not just a beautiful representation of rural life; it also serves as a reminder of our connection to nature and simpler times gone by. As we gaze upon this timeless masterpiece, we are invited to reflect on our own relationship with the land around us – its beauty, its history, and its enduring significance in our lives.
